50 Awesome Open Source Resources for Online Writers
That's the title of a very useful article I discovered recently on the massive Job Profiles website.
It lists 50 open source (i.e. free!) resources that may be relevant to writers, including word processors, grammar checkers, personal organizers, and many other handy tools.
For each resource, the author - Christina Laun - provides a paragraph of description and a link to the relevant website. Here's an example from the list:

wikidPad: This tool is a wiki-style notepad that allows users to to quickly and easily jot down their ideas and notes. Perhaps one of the best features of it is that it allows you to easily cross-reference information, helping you more easily draw plot points and facts together.
There are some great resources in this list, including a number I hadn't seen before and will be checking out in the coming weeks. And, of course, you can't beat the price!
Take a look at 50 Awesome Open Source Resources for Online Writers for yourself. I'll be surprised if there isn't something in it to interest you.
